The objects produced during the software development process are generally highly interrelated and have a complex structure. Recent works on programming environments and software engineering methodologies attempt to simplify the design and construction of software objects. In practice, people involved in developing software find the current situation frustrating, because existing tools supply only a small amount of automated assistance and tool integration. In this paper we seek an integration by depicting an environment built of two strongly connected components: a system data base, which contains all the software objects pertaining to a project and organizes them under a suitable data model, and a flexible environment language, in which the environment dynamics can be expressed. © 1991.
Ambriola, V., Ciancarini, P., Corradini, A., Defrancesco, N. (1991). Towards innovative software engineering environments. THE JOURNAL OF SYSTEMS AND SOFTWARE, 14(1), 17-29 [10.1016/0164-1212(91)90085-K].
Towards innovative software engineering environments
Ciancarini P.
;
1991
Abstract
The objects produced during the software development process are generally highly interrelated and have a complex structure. Recent works on programming environments and software engineering methodologies attempt to simplify the design and construction of software objects. In practice, people involved in developing software find the current situation frustrating, because existing tools supply only a small amount of automated assistance and tool integration. In this paper we seek an integration by depicting an environment built of two strongly connected components: a system data base, which contains all the software objects pertaining to a project and organizes them under a suitable data model, and a flexible environment language, in which the environment dynamics can be expressed. © 1991.I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.



